Timbaki is a charming town nestled on the southern coast of Crete, offering a blend of history, culture, and natural beauty that captivates every traveler. While its name might not appear on mainstream travel guides, exploring Timbaki reveals an authentic Greek experience far from the usual tourist trail.

Practical Tips for Travelers

Getting There: The nearest major airport is Heraklion International Airport. From there, a 40‑minute drive or a local bus will bring you to Timbaki.

Best Time to Visit: Late spring (May–June) and early autumn (September–October) provide mild weather and fewer crowds.

Accommodation: Choose from boutique guesthouses in the old town or seaside villas with private pools for an unforgettable stay.

Cuisine: Don’t miss trying dakos (toasted bread topped with tomatoes, feta, and olive oil) and local honey produced by nearby beekeepers.
